How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Clearwater?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| South Clearwater Studio Apartments | $1,700 | $955 | $3,088 |
| South Clearwater 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,876 | $625 | $3,078 |
| South Clearwater 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,236 | $1,195 | $5,250 |
| South Clearwater 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,691 | $1,405 | $6,193 |
| South Clearwater 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,624 | $2,419 | $10,000+ |
How much does it cost to rent a home in South Clearwater?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$2,423 | $1,395 | $5,500 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$2,769 | $1,795 | $5,000 |
| 4 Bedroom Homes | $3,423 | $2,595 | $5,000 |
| 5 Bedroom Homes | $2,730 | $2,730 | $2,730 |
